Beneath the surface of Cybertron, Jetfire talks to the battered Bludgeon, warning against his plans to resurrect and control Thunderwing's head body. Bludgeon is unrelenting; his plan is to use the destructive power in Thunderwing's body to raze other planets as a sacrifice that will appease and revitalize the spirit of Cybertron. Jetfire blames Thunderwing's experiments as the source of his madness, but Bludgeon remains undeterred, and vows to finish Thunderwing's grafting work by using the Technobots for raw material.
In the Autobot Orbital Command Hub. Searchlight reports the receipt of the Calabi-Yau's distress signal (from last issue) to Optimus Prime, who immediately calls for the Wreckers. In turn, Springer and the Wreckers are summoned from the planet Varas Centralus, redeployed from their efforts to stop the Decepticon takeover there.
Jetfire continues his warnings to Bludgeon, but to no effect. Bludgeon uplinks his base instincts into Thunderwing's empty mind, then orders Bomb-Burst and Iguanus to awaken him. Jetfire suddenly breaks free, but is quickly taken down by Skullgrin and Finback. Tired of his resistance and skepticism, Bludgeon orders Jetfire to be processed with the other Technobots.
As the Autobot Battlecruiser Xantium heads for Cybertron to rendezvous with Optimus Prime, he briefs Springer on the situation. Springer glibly dismisses the suicidal nature of their mission, but notes that conventional weapons won't stop Thunderwing, and suggests destroying Cybertron as a last resort. Prime reluctantly agrees to consider it, and has a flashback when he rejected a similar suggestion from Megatron. This memory is interrupted by Dogfight, who confesses to Prime about his excitement for the mission, but Prime glumly rejects that idea.

On the surface of Cybertron, Afterburner and Nosecone leave the landing site of the Calabi-Yau escape pod, seeking shelter from the corrosive storm around them. Nosecond sees a jet roar off high overhead, then helps them evade a pair of Centurion drones on patrol. After the drones pass, they resume looking for shelter, only to collapse and get spotted by the drones...
The denizens of Nebulos go about their lives, unaware that a Decepticon Infiltration Unit is lurking in their midst. Inside, Darkwing and Ruckus detect the arrival of a large vehicle via foldspace, and wonder what it is. As the Nebulans watch in awed fright, the jet unfolds to reveal the arrival of Thunderwing!
